Vehicle Identification Number (VIN) – Definition

Before I discuss determining brake drum size, I want you to understand the definition of VIN. Typically, it is associated with any car you buy or drive.

Whenever any manufacturer (like Ford, Toyota, BMW, and others) makes a vehicle, it assigns the VIN to that vehicle. It’s like having an ID, like any official does. However, VIN or Vehicle Identification Number is a 17-character unique alphanumeric code.

Any VIN has 17 digits to give you info about several essential details of the assigned vehicle. You can decode the number to learn about the make, model, year, and manufacturing origin. Likewise, the number helps to separate the car from other vehicles on the road.

There are more things about VIN. It serves as an essential tool for many purposes. For instance, you may need this number during registration, insurance, warranty claim, and car recall (source). Besides, it is helpful to identify specific vehicle components like brake drum size.

One more thing – the 17 digits are segmented with specific meanings. Certain characters or sequences represent specific types of information. After reading some resources (1, 2, 3), I have found a lot of interesting information regarding VIN. Mainly, the characters are divided into three main segments: WMI, VDS, and VIS.

World Manufacturer Identifier (WMI):

The first three characters of a VIN are known as WMI. It indicates the production location and manufacturer’s identity of any vehicle. Here, the 1st character means the place where the vehicle was made. Typically, it is the country of origin (you can check your car’s too). 2nd character refers to the manufacturer, and 3rd one is the vehicle type or division.

Vehicle Descriptor Section (VDS):

From 4th to 9th, these characters tell you about the vehicle’s different attributes. These are usually the vehicle body style, brand, engine size, type, model, and series. However, the 9th character is unique as it refers to a security code. And this code assures you that the manufacturer has already authorized the VIN.

Vehicle Identifier Section (VIS)

The remaining characters (9th-17th) represent the vehicle’s unique serial number. This serial number separates the car from other makes produced by the same manufacturer. In this segment, the 10th character tells you the car model. 11th character gives you information about the plant where your vehicle was assembled. The rest of the characters indicate a specific vehicle production number.

Why Brake Drum Size Matters

The brake drum is a part of vehicle safety but often it does not get the attention it deserves. They should be in the right place with the right size.

Suppose your brake drums are too small for your car or truck’s (whatever vehicle) weight and usage. In such cases, they may not dissipate heat efficiently. As a result, you will get a faded brake and reduced stopping power. According to Wikipedia, a heat buildup in the braking surfaces can be a reason to brake fade and loss of stopping power.

Again, I guess, you have oversized brake drums. Then, they can negatively impact the car balance and handling. It will possibly compromise the safety of vehicles in emergencies. For example, your drum size is 0.060” oversize with a standard lining. Then, when the initial lining to drum contact loses, it will cause a premature brake fade. Also, you may find the vehicle hard to control or stop (source).

Step-by-step Procedure to Determine Brake Drum Size Using VIN

I have already given you a hint of how to determine brake drum size by VIN. Now, I am explaining them elaboratively. In this case, I have used some resources (4, 5, 6) to share the information.

Locate Your VIN

You can find the number on a plaque near the driver’s door. It may also be found on the dashboard on the driver’s side. After seeing it, please write it down in your notebook for reference.

Decode Your Vin

You can use a VIN decoder to break down the information encoded in your VIN. Also, pay attention to the characters that represent the vehicle’s specs, including its brake system.

Check Manufacturer’s Information

Once you decode the digits, match them with manufacturer’s specifications. It may help to know the physical measurements (like diameter and width) of the brake drums. However you should know that different manufacturers may use varying coding systems. However, most manufacturers have specific info about the size of brake drums based on the VIN.

Use Online Tools or Databases

Many websites, online databases, tools are there nowadays to output the brake drum size based on the VIN. Just locate it on your vehicle and input the number on the database or helper. You will see every detail about sizing. Some even provide compatibility checks and suggestions based on your VIN.

When Do I Need to Replace Brake Drums?

Like the necessity of brake drum, it’s also essential to know when to replace it. Like other components, brake drums have a limited lifespan. Usually, a brake drum has a lifespan of 200000 miles (source). But they may not last that long!

Now, you may think, my brake drums are still fine after driving the vehicle for many years. Still, there is a chance that those drums have already been worn-out, but you don’t know.

Some notable signs for a brake drum replacement can be:

Visible Wear

Check the brake drums for any visible signs of wear. They can be grooves or deep scoring too. However, wear on drums can impact the braking performance negatively.

Reduced Braking Efficiency

Does your car take longer to come to a stop? Or you may experience a loss of braking power. These are the indicators that you need to think about the parts. It’s time to replace them!

Vibrations and Noise

Unusual vibrations or noises, like grinding or squealing, during braking can be indicative of worn brake drums.

Uneven Brake Wear

If your brake shoes or pads are worn unevenly, it can be a sign that your brake drums fail to provide consistent contact. It may require thorough inspection and possible replacement.
